Hi Oldpilot, I think your setup is good and will fit your needs. I use the Sidewinder Precision 2 joy (without FF) and I'm very satisfied with this piece of HW. It doesn't require any calibration due to it's optical sensor technology and it's very solid built. I've been using it for more than 3 yrs and it looks like a new one - no wear at all and all the buttons response still perfectly. I also like a "twist" feature of the stick - it's pretty handy if you don't have a rudder pedals. So if you don't want to spend money on some new setup I think this one will work good for you. There are better sticks available of course (including HOTAS setups which are the best - no doubt about it) but more fun = more money - so decide if you want the best available HOTAS setup or if you can live with this one and spend your saved money for e.g. TIR as SuperKungFu suggested which will help you way more... When I upgraded from 512 MB to 1 Gig, there was some stuttering from time to time, after upgrade to 1,5 Gig, all stuttering is over regardless of how long I play. So 1,5 Gig seems to be the threshold. Of course, there are many applications which can benefit from larger amount of RAM but for LO 1,5 Gig (or 2 Gig max.) seems to be enough.

Well, maybe that's not the only way but I managed that this way: I set few aircraft to land on the carrier. They landed and parked on the deck. When there were over 35 (If I remember well) planes parked and some other plane landed they all disappeared and only the one which landed last was there. And so on. Maybe this is not the only way to do this - I didn't find any other however.
